Kinds of Welding Certifications

Although the American Welding Society’s standard Certified Welder certification opens the door for most job opportunities, a number of fields mandate their own specialized certificate. Several of the most-popular of which are listed below.

  • ASME Certification for welders that deal with boiler and pressure vessels
  • CW Credentials to be a Certified Welder
  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for individuals who work with pipelines in the energy industry
  • CWI and SCWI Certification for inspectors and senior inspectors

The Basics of Welding Specialist Courses

The author of this site can’t say which of the certified welding schools is right for you, yet we’re able to provide you with the following guidelines that may make your final decision a little less complicated. Once you get started looking around, you can find dozens of training programs, but what should you really think about when picking welder courses? You need to determine whether the training schools are currently endorsed either by a governing association like the AWS. Other things to check out may include:

  • Make sure the program trains on machinery that fits field guidelines
  • Learn if the college supplies financial aid
  • Make sure that the school’s program provides you with courses in pipe welding, GTAW, GMAW, and SMAW
  • Attempt to find classes that meet AWS SENSE standards
